Job description / Role
- Provide support to ZAPIA operational departments.
- Carry out daily inspections of all key staff and guest facilities to ensure all systems are in good working order and safe to occupy.
- Maintain systems and schedules to keep designated areas well maintained to include but not limited to all FM Services.
- Coordinate with FM Helpdesk, Civil, MEP and all ZAPIA Teams to advise of work to be done.
- Coordinate with FM Assistants and outsourced service providers to ensure work plans are completed for routine, emergency and project related work.
- Maintain expenditure information for the preparation of FM soft services budget, expenditure, stock inventory items and all related financial information for the FM controls.
- Evaluates work of all services providers by comparing work quality/standards to Key Performance Indicators.
- Provide support in supervision and the allocation of service provider teams site wide and for special projects and ensure communication with all Stakeholders.
- Prepare stock lists, procure and maintain all associated consumables materials, tools and equipments database; ensuring stock levels are adequate at all times across the ZAPIA premises for the delivery of required FM Services.
- Coordinates and routinely inspects and review site(s) to meet organisation Health and Safety Policy. Ensuring proper placement and functioning of all safety and security measures and requirements site wide.
- Review daily attendance sheet and submit for approval.
- Completes work as per Objectives and activities to meet mid year and annual appraisals.
Requirements
Holder Specifications
Academic and Professional Qualification
General certificate/Diploma in any building/technical area
5 years experience in building and or estate maintenance management
About the Company
In a unique desert setting on the edge of Al Ain, a historic oasis settlement in the United Arab Emirates, the Al Ain Wildlife Park & Resort is a place for people to come and learn about arid land wildlife and conservation through vivid, first hand experience.
The aim is to evolve the resort AWPR into a showcase for sustainable living in harmony with nature and wildlife that will be known all over the world. As well as creating a highly attractive destination, we are also committed to the increasingly important and never ending scientific challenge of conserving desert and plant life.
